Как создать возможность использования необязательного параметра в программах

Одним из важных аспектов программирования является работа с параметрами функций. Часто бывает необходимо задать определенные значения параметров, чтобы функция могла правильно работать. Однако существует ситуация, когда нужен параметр, который может быть передан, а может и не быть.

В таких случаях можно использовать необязательные параметры. Это позволяет создавать более гибкие функции, которые могут принимать различное количество аргументов или иметь значения по умолчанию, если аргумент не был передан.

В данной статье мы рассмотрим способы добавления необязательных параметров в различных языках программирования и опишем, как использовать их для улучшения функциональности программы.

Простой способ добавить необязательный параметр

Простой способ добавить необязательный параметр

В программировании необязательный параметр можно добавить с помощью использования значений по умолчанию. Для этого в определении функции указывается значение по умолчанию для параметра. Если аргумент не указан при вызове функции, то будет использоваться значение по умолчанию.

Пример:


function greet(name, greeting = 'Привет') {
console.log(`${greeting}, ${name}!`);
}

Таким образом, вы можете легко добавить необязательные параметры в функции и использовать их по необходимости.

Необязательный параметр в программировании

Необязательный параметр в программировании

Чтобы добавить необязательный параметр в функцию, его нужно присвоить значение по умолчанию в определении функции. Например: function greet(name, message = 'Hello') - в данном случае, параметр message является необязательным и имеет значение по умолчанию 'Hello'.

При вызове функции можно указать значение для необязательного параметра, а можно пропустить его, в этом случае будет использовано значение по умолчанию. Это удобно при работе с функциями, где не все параметры обязательны и могут иметь разные значения в зависимости от ситуации.

Вопрос-ответ

Вопрос-ответ

Каким образом можно добавить необязательный параметр в функции?

Для добавления необязательного параметра в функцию, нужно просто указать его значение по умолчанию в определении функции. Например, если у вас есть функция "hello", которая принимает один обязательный параметр "name" и один необязательный параметр "age", вы можете определить её следующим образом: function hello(name, age = 0) { // код функции }

В чем отличие между обязательным и необязательным параметром в программировании?

Обязательный параметр это параметр, который необходимо передать при вызове функции или метода, иначе будет ошибка. Необязательный параметр, наоборот, имеет значение по умолчанию и его передача является необязательной. Таким образом, можно использовать необязательные параметры для улучшения гибкости функций.

Какой синтаксис используется для указания необязательного параметра в JavaScript?

Для указания необязательного параметра в JavaScript, используется синтаксис присваивания значения по умолчанию в определении функции. Например: function greet(name, message = "Hello") { // код функции}
Оцените статью